polychasium
[pol-ee-key-zhee-uhm, -zhuhm, -zee-uhm]
noun
Botany.
plural
polychasiaa form of cymose inflorescence in which each axis produces more than two lateral axes.

noun
botany a cymose inflorescence in which three or more branches arise from each node
